Grasping Interstitial Ads: A Comprehensive Guide
Interstitial ads are a common form of online advertising that appear in between user actions on websites or apps. These full-screen ads fill the entire screen, providing a noticeable display for advertisers. Comprehending how interstitial ads work is crucial for both publishers who display them and users who experience them.
- Generally, interstitial ads are triggered when a user concludes a certain action, such as finishing a level in a game or completing a purchase.
- Furthermore, they can also appear at irregular intervals while a user is browsing a website or using an app.
- Successful interstitial ads provide users with targeted content that enhances their experience.
It's essential to note that while interstitial ads can be a beneficial source of revenue for publishers, they can also be intrusive if not implemented carefully.

Elevate Reach with Interstitial Ad Campaigns
Interstitial ads can be a powerful tool for increasing your reach. These full-screen banners appear between content, grabbing user attention and driving conversions. To effectively utilize interstitial campaigns, focus on acquiring the right audience, developing compelling creatives that appeal, and continuously refining your campaigns based on data. By incorporating these best practices, you can leverage the potential of interstitial ads to grow your brand's visibility and achieve your marketing goals.
- Consider different ad formats to find what works best for your audience.
- A/B test various creatives to see which engage better.
- Analyze key metrics like click-through rate (CTR) and conversion rate to identify areas for improvement.
